QuickStrike offers a raw glimpse into the world of skateboarding, captured in a frenetic, almost documentary-style that mirrors the life of a skater. The film spans ten months and four continents, creating a sense of urgency and adventure that’s palpable. You’ve got the Nike SB squad showcasing their skills, but it’s more than just tricks; it’s about camaraderie, the grind, and those fleeting moments of glory. The pacing feels alive, with quick cuts that keep the energy high, while also allowing for quieter moments that reflect the struggles behind the scenes. It’s really distinctive how it blends stunning visuals with a narrative that’s both personal and collective, making you feel part of the journey. The practical effects are intriguing, and it’s interesting to see how they frame the entire skate culture as something much larger than just sport.
